#d0c4df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d0c4df is composed of 81.6% red, 76.9% green and 87.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 6.7% cyan, 12.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.5% black. It has a hue angle of 266.7 degrees, a saturation of 29.7% and a lightness of 82.2%. #d0c4df color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a189bf.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

Shades and Tints of #d0c4df

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030205 is the darkest color, while #f9f7f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#d0c4df

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#d1cfd5 is the less saturated color, while #cda5ff is the most saturated one.
